To attenuate these issues we position a guard column ahead of the analytical column. A Guard column commonly contains precisely the same particulate packing substance and stationary section because the analytical column, but is appreciably shorter and cheaper—a length of 7.five mm and a cost one-tenth of that for that corresponding analytical column is typical. Mainly because they are intended to be sacrificial, guard columns are replaced on a regular basis.

Dimensions-exclusion chromatography, also referred to as gel filtration check here or gel permeation chromatography, separates substances depending on their sizing and molecular body weight. Lesser molecules can penetrate the porous composition on the stationary phase and elute speedier, whilst greater molecules are held more time.

A single problems having an isocratic elution is the fact an proper cell stage strength for resolving early-eluting solutes may perhaps bring about unacceptably long retention periods for late-eluting solutes. Optimizing the mobile period for late-eluting solutes, click here However, may perhaps deliver an insufficient separation of early-eluting solutes.
